Output d27da795e71e475094b0603f233f7e199ac93abe4e36a1a994823b97492d8376:0

value
23457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dd99acf5e68731942343a3459b8de6c87831108 OP_EQUAL
address
3QqFZX1tbBSmWET5bfdQAUxL5xz79L9wFe
transaction
d27da795e71e475094b0603f233f7e199ac93abe4e36a1a994823b97492d8376
spent
true